Rare opportunity to own 80 acres of secluded recreational and hunting land in the RM of Livingston, just north of Pelly. This property offers a strong mix of natural cover, open land, wildlife habitat, and river influence, making it well suited for hunting, recreation, exploring, or long term land ownership.
The Swan River flows through the east side of the property, with a large natural overflow area creating excellent habitat for wildlife. The property also borders crown land to the west, adding to the privacy, recreational appeal, and overall outdoor experience. Located in WMZ 48, this area is known for hunting opportunities, including whitetail deer, moose, and elk.
SAMA shows 80 total acres, including approximately 30 cultivated acres, 35 acres of native aspen pasture, and 15 acres of waste and river area. The cultivated acres provide some agricultural value, while the balance of the property is what makes this parcel especially attractive as a recreational retreat.
Access is by grid road from the north. If you have been looking for a private hunting and recreational property with river influence, crown land nearby, and a mix of usable land and natural habitat, this is one to consider.
